Another thing to remember is that very few 20Bs were N/A in standard automotive use. The 20B will produce nearly 300 HP normally aspirated at less than 7000 RPM. Al Gietzen dynoed the 20B he put in his cozy and with a fairly restrictive exhaust it made 285 at 68 or 6900 RPM. With a 2.85:1 redrive and any slight flow improvement it would best 300. Another real plus is that the engine is not at all highly stressed at that output.
